The "Villa Gauhe" was built in 1878 by the Eitorfer textile manufacturer Julius Gauhe. As the owner of several companies and patents, Julius Gauhe was a wealthy, but also generous and socially-minded man and, as a patron of the arts, shaped the life of the Eitorfer community. He had many talents and was one of the planners of the 1889 World Exhibition in Paris. Today, the villa serves as a home for people with disabilities.
